Cowling is a part of the aircraft that has two functions. The first is that it physically protects the engine by covering it, and the second is that it directs the air entering the engine forward into the compressor blades.
This cowling is part of a Breguet Atlantic naval reconnaissance aircraft and we got it from France. First, we polished it then painted it silver and inserted a large premium mirror. The mirror fits perfectly on the wall surface as a central piece, as the diameter is as much as 104 cm. The special feature is that the lower part of the cowling is flatter, which makes its shape perfect.
